Calculate the value of log K_(3) when log values of K_(2),K_(1),K_(4) and K_(4) respectively are 2.0, 3.20, 4.0 and 11.9 ?

Answer»

`2.0`
2.7
3
2.5

Solution :`beta=K_(1)K_(2)K_(3)K_(4)`
LONG `beta=log(K_(1)K_(2)K_(3)K_(4))`
`logbeta=logK_(1)+logK_(2)+logK_(3)+logK_(4)`
`logK_(3)=11.9-(3.20+2.0+4.0)`
`logK_(3)=2.7`
